Core Technical Specifications

The HMC-ALH369 offers a balanced combination of key performance metrics for high-frequency applications. With typical 25 dB gain and 2.5 dB noise figure, it maintains signal integrity even when amplifying weak incoming signals. The device operates on a +5 V DC supply, drawing 300 mA of current under typical conditions, making it compatible with standard defense system power architectures.

Military-Grade Reliability & Performance

Built to meet MIL-STD-883 Class B screening requirements, the HMC-ALH369 undergoes rigorous environmental testing including temperature cycling, mechanical shock, and burn-in. This ensures the component maintains performance in extreme conditions from -55°C to +125°C, critical for aerospace and defense deployments.

The hermetic ceramic package provides protection against moisture and contaminants, while the robust design resists vibration and mechanical stress. These characteristics make the device suitable for airborne, shipboard, and ground-based applications where equipment faces harsh operating environments.
